View acareer as an opportunity to do something you love, not simply as a way to earn a living. Investing the timeand effort to thoroughly explore your options can mean the difference between finding a stimulating andrewarding career and move from job to unsatisfying job in an attempt to find the right one. Work influencesvirtually every aspect of your life, from your choice of friends to where you live. Here are just a few of thefactors to consider.Deciding what matters most to you is essential to making the right decision. You may want to begin byassessingyour likes, dislikes, strengths, and weaknesses. Think about the classes, hobbies, and surroundingsthat you find most appealing. Ask yourself questions, such as “Would you like to travel? Do you want towork with children? Are you more suited to solitary or cooperative work?” There are no right or wronganswers; only you know what is important to you. Determine which job features you require, which onesyou would prefer, and which ones you cannot accept. Then rankthemin order of importance to you.The setting of the job is one factor to take into account. You may not want to sit at a desk all day. If not,there are diversity occupation – building inspector, supervisor, real estate agent – that involve a great deal oftime away from the office. Geographical location may be a concern, and employment in some fields inconcentrated in certain regions. Advertising job can generally be found only in large cities. On the otherhand, many industries such as hospitality, law education, and retail sales are found in all regions of thecountry. If a high salary is important to you, do not judge a career by its starting wages. Many jobs, such asinsurance sales, offers relatively low starting salaries; however, pay substantially increases along with yourexperience, additional training, promotions and commission.Don’t rule out any occupation without learning more about it. Some industries evoke positive or negativeassociations. The traveling life of a flight attendant appears glamorous, while that of a plumber does not.Remember that many jobs are not what they appear to be at first, and may have merits or demerits that areless obvious. Flight attendants must work long, grueling hours without sleeps, whereas plumbers can be ashighly paid as some doctors.Another point to consider is that as you mature, you will likely develop new interests and skills that maypoint the way to new opportunities. The choice you make today need not be your final one.
